What does a Assistant Buyer, Footwear/Hosiery do at companies like ACADEMY SPORTS + OUTDOORS?

Come work at a place where we take pride in creating a workplace environment that values hard work, commitment, and growth.

Job Description:

Education:

  • Bachelor’s degree in relevant field of study

Work Experiences:

  • 0-3 years experience
  • Corporate retail experience preferred

Skills:

  • Strong communication skills with individuals at various levels
  • Build strategic work relationships with category management team, vendors and colleagues
  • Ability to multi-task, and effectively prioritize workload in a fast-paced, frequently changing environment while remaining detailed and organized
  • Self-motivated with a strong sense of urgency, able to work both independently and on a team
  • Maintain the customer perspective as a driving force behind business decisions and activities
  • Analyze, draw independent conclusions and present findings and recommendations to achieve company goals and strategic objectives
  • Work with minimal supervision, with wide latitude for the use of initiative, discretion and independent judgment
  • Proficient use of Microsoft Office suite (especially Excel)

Responsibilities:

  • Manage the advertising process, including analyzing sales volume and trends, identifying and selecting products, ascertaining sample needs, monitoring and managing product inventory, creating financial projections, and making recommendations to marketing team on which products are selected to advertise in both print and digital
  • Create all orders adhering to tight deadlines, utilizing discovery buy sheets, and understanding which of Size Optimization or DC Splits applies. Communicate with vendors to ensure orders are processed accurately.
  • Manage all aspects of item setup and item ranging to ensure product arrives at the right stores using the appropriate allocation process.  Maintain vendor relationships and ongoing communication with vendors, ensure selection of correct classes and attributes (which affects reporting), and differentiate reporting between new and current items
  • Manage relationships with Ecomm only vendors to curate the assortment that is chosen for online.  Analyze online sales performance, which is key in selecting assortments for store placement based on market trends, sales predictions and store needs.
  • Responsible for input of monthly pricing, including markdowns and hot deals, as well as checking MAP pricing for each vendor, to ensure compliance with marketing guidelines and standards
  • Review brand profit margins, make suggestions for modifications to product inventory and pricing strategies, and negotiate pricing with select vendors 
  • Assist Buyer in all aspects of the Line Review process, including presenting buying strategies and financial projections to key business stakeholders
  • Research market trends and conduct market analysis to ensure all items in assortment, including drop ship assortments, are priced competitively against our core group of competitors
  • Work directly with Category Management Team (Buyer, Planner, Replenishment Analyst, Forecast Analyst, Omnichannel Merchandiser and Space Planner) to develop cost effective buying and product placement strategies, through managing and controlling inventory, that drive sales and achieve the financial goals of the department
  • Provide analysis of advertising for Category Manager, complete Ad proofing and system updates as required
  • Communicate Ad plans monthly to each supplier
  • Own Open Order report and ensure past due purchase orders are cleaned up regularly, including evaluating and approving alternative order selections  
  • Enter, revise, proof, email and track/monitor shipments, deliveries, purchase orders, and transfers; prepare re-orders, fill-ins, and closeout orders as needed
  • Leads collaboration with support teams on allocation, advertising, new store openings and private label development 
  • Develop a thorough understanding of Academy policies, procedure, and safety rules
  • Duties may change; associates may be required to perform other duties as assigned

Physical Requirements & Attendance

  • Acceptable level of hearing and vision to perform job duties
  • Adhere to company work hours, policies, procedures and rules governing professional staff behavior
  • Regular attendance required
  • Ability to work flexible hours including evenings, weekends, and holidays as necessary
  • Up to 10% travel, overnight stays as needed
